![]() This structure on Wolfe Island is the first time a two-storey unit will be built. It’s the second structure the company has built so far the first being in Windsor, Ont., earlier this summer.Īrthur says that was the first single-storey unit in Canada. The house is being built on Wolfe Island, which sits off the coast of Kingston, Ont. ![]() "In a really predictable and automated way placing that concrete in order to grow a structure almost right out of the ground," Arthur explains. "They’re going through our BIM model and then going through our computer that instructs the big printing machine behind me and then it layer by layer adds material just like any small-scale desktop 3D printer," he explains. The machine takes regular concrete and pours it layer by layer to build the walls of the home.įounder Hugh Roberts says the information on where for the machine to go and how to do that comes from the typical blueprints you would need to build a house. "(It’s a) really, really exciting project," says Ian Arthur, one of the company's founders. It’s not only possible but it’s happening right here in eastern Ontario.Ī company called nidus3D is using 3D printing technology to build Canada’s first two-story house. 3D printing has been used to create many things these days, but what if you could 3D print a house.
